Bird Terminology
Generic: A term used to describe cross-breeding between sub-species. It is not considered as detrimental to future generations as hybridization of species.
Genus: A group of related species.
Hybrid: Cross-breeding two different species such as breeding a Pacific Parrotlet to a Green-rumped Parrotlet.
Mutation: Refers to abnormal coloration that is a result of a genetic anomaly.
Nominate: A term that is used to describe the primary or controlling species. Sub-species are compared to the nominate species to identify the sub-species differences.
Species: Classification of animals that have physical and/or behavioural characteristics that are the same and live in the same geographical area.
Sub-species: A group of animals that are very similar to a particular species but have subtle differences in appearance and/or behaviour. They are also found in a different region.

Poor-man's seed cleaning machine!
Experiment with the speed of seed pouring. The idea of course is to have to fan blow all the husks from out of the seed. Works like a damn. I've been doing it for years. Medium speed on the fan is great and pour the seed to a count of 5. 1 being the full bucket and 5 being the empty bucket
